Reformed Church Schmitten-Seewis
The Reformed Church in Schmitten in Prättigau is a Protestant - Reformed church under the monument of the canton of Grisons . The church with a small onion helmet on a roof turret is located with a terraced cemetery on a hillside at the top of the hamlet and only a few hundred meters before the village crossing to Grüsch .
History and equipment
The church was built half a century after the Graubünden turmoil in 1695/96 for the Reformed citizens of Schmitten and Pardisla and was consecrated on June 21, 1696. In 1972/73 a restoration was carried out in which the pulpit without a sound cover was lowered and a gallery was installed on the west side . The ceiling was also renewed, divided into 70 fields and decorated with the help of stencil painting.
The church interior presents itself as an east-facing hall church . Above the pulpit on the east wall, which is preceded by a baptismal table , is the biblical word: «Jesus Christ says: I am the light of the world. Joh 8,12 »The organ dates from 1970, has a manual and five stops .
Church organization
Schmitten forms a parish with Seewis , where the rectory is also located. The Evangelical Reformed Regional Church of Graubünden runs Schmitten as a preaching site within the Colloquium IX Prättigau .
